A tiny Downy Woodpecker rests on an old rotting tree limb on a sunny but cold winter afternoon. Gazing skyward, as many smaller birds frequently do, is for him a method of self-preservation. Not only do they have to be aware of danger from predators laterally, in the Downy's case snakes which even creep into their little nests, but from above as well by hawks and kestrels.
The Downy is the smaller cousin of the Hairy Woodpecker and can be coaxed to visit you at your feeder if you serve black oil sunflower seeds and suet cakes. They particularly seem to enjoy peanut suit cakes.
Image based on my own photographic image captured in January of 2009 with the Nikon D40x.
